Legionella prevention For buildings taking advantage of smart thermostat technology, there could be some worry that more irregular heating patterns could lead to a risk of Legionnaires’ disease. This is because the bacteria multiply where temperatures are between 20-45°C. The bacteria remain dormant below 20°C and do not survive above 60°C.
